Czech mountaineer Radek Jaroš has taken another step in conquering the
highest mountains of each of the seven continents, the so-called Crown of
the World. On Wednesday morning, the Czech climber, along with his
colleague Petr Mašek, scaled Denali in Alaska. His success, however, was
marred by the death of his colleague Pavel Michut, who died on Sunday while
attempting to ski down the famed Alaskan peak.
